Wood Finishing Superstore launched by C & C Industrial Sales
CCIS-website-image.jpg

GALLATIN, Tenn. - C & C Industrial Sales has opened a Wood Finishing Superstore to provide equipment and spare parts to wood manufacturing and finishing shops in the U.S., Canada and Mexico.

CCIS has been an authorized distributor of finishing equipment, spare parts and related products for more than 38 years. C&C Industrial brands include Binks, DeVilbiss, Graco, Sata, Anest Iwata, Ecco, Walther Pilot, Col-Met, Global, Paint Pockets and Research Products. CCIS earlier launched an e-commerce website to allow customers to have instant access to its entire line of products.

This website provides products pricing, product manuals and related information at any time. Customers can also talk with CCIS technical support people from 7 a.m. to 5 p.m. CT. On-site technical service is also available.

“The Wood Finishing Superstore portion of our website will be focused towards customers that are involved in the wood market,” said CCIS’s Wade Hickam. “Of course, other customers can view it and wood customers can access our entire website if they wish to. The store is starting in July with the launch of the superstore idea.”

Hickam said that these finishing suppliers don’t sell direct, only through distribution channels. “The advantages of buying from us are price, availability, technical phone support and on-site support if requested,” he said. “A lot of small customers have no idea where to find the products they need.”

Customers ordering online receive the lowest pricing possible by signing up and logging into the CCIS website as a preferred customer.

“We can offer lower prices because we don’t have the traditional CCIS sales force expense with our online customers.” 

The new CCIS Wood Finishing Superstore offers discounted pricing on finishing products, spare parts and related products used by the wood industry. 

Product categories include spray guns, pressure pots, paint pumps, spray booths, paint mix rooms, hoses and fittings, booth filters, mixing equipment, regulators, safety equipment, air breathing systems and abrasives.

Hickam said there is also a physical store and warehouse in Gallatin. Customers can either place their orders online or call with a credit card and they will process the order. For more information see www.ccisinc.com.
